A petition calling for the banning of plastic shopping bags will be discussed by the Neighbourhoods Scrutiny Committee of Manchester City Council on Tuesday 26th August.
The petition, launched in October, gathered over the 1000 name threshold for discussion at a scrutiny committee, with 522 people signing online.
Also on the agenda for this meeting will be a “more detailed report” on the Council’s progress over the last year on reducing its carbon emissions. (See “#Manchester #climate bosses think warm winter + buildings sell-off = “success”).
The meeting is due to take place at 2pm on Tuesday 25th August, in the “Scrutiny Room” at Manchester Town Hall. The meeting is open to the public, and there is no need to book.
